Comprehensive Water Damage Services Available
Our restoration process begins with rapid water extraction using commercial-grade pumps and vacuums. For Kings Point homeowners, this immediate response prevents secondary damage to hardwood floors, custom millwork, and finished basements that characterize many local properties. We then deploy professional drying equipment strategically throughout affected areas, monitoring moisture levels daily until your home reaches pre-loss conditions.
Structural drying is particularly critical in this area due to Kings Point's proximity to the water table. Basements and crawl spaces here often retain hidden moisture that standard household fans simply cannot eliminate. Our technicians use thermal imaging to detect trapped water behind walls and beneath flooring, ensuring no damp pockets remain to foster mold or compromise building materials.
Mold prevention and remediation services naturally accompany most water damage calls in Kings Point. The village's humid summers and older home stock create conditions where mold can begin developing within 24 to 48 hours. We apply antimicrobial treatments and, when necessary, perform controlled demolition of unsalvageable materials, always prioritizing the preservation of your home's character and value.

Will my hardwood floors be salvageable after flooding?
Hardwood floor salvageability depends on the water source, duration of exposure, and how quickly drying begins. Clean water incidents addressed promptly often allow us to save original flooring using specialized mat drying systems. Contaminated water or prolonged saturation may require replacement, which we can facilitate to match existing materials.
Do you handle water damage from saltwater flooding near the Sound?
Yes, saltwater intrusion presents unique challenges due to its corrosive nature and residue. We use specific cleaning agents and flushing techniques to remove salt deposits from building materials and mechanical systems, preventing long-term deterioration that untreated saltwater can cause.
